> When I used this class BindingUtils to binding work, I called this method:
> public static function bindSetter(setter:Function, host:Object,
> chain:Object,
> commitOnly:Boolean = false,
> useWeakReference:Boolean =
> false):ChangeWatcher
> I found there is a wrong description about the "useWeakReference", below is
> the signature of useWeakReference in the API Document:
> useWeakReference : Boolean
> (default = false) Determines whether the reference to the host is strong or
> weak.
> but I don't think it determines the host, but the ChangeWatcher instance
> itself, it determines whether the reference to the ChangeWatcher instance is
> strong or weak.
> So,I test the ChangeWatcher instance is real be gced. If the chain's length
> is only 1,the useWeakReference works, the ChangeWatcher instance will be
> gced,but if the chain's length is more than 1,the useWeakReference doesn't
> work.
> the source code:
> BindingUtils :
> public static function bindSetter(setter:Function, host:Object,
> chain:Object,
> commitOnly:Boolean = false,
> useWeakReference:Boolean =
> false):ChangeWatcher
> {
> var w:ChangeWatcher =
> ChangeWatcher.watch(host, chain, null, commitOnly,
> useWeakReference);
>
> if (w != null)
> {
> var invoke:Function = function(event:*):void
> {
> setter(w.getValue());
> };
> w.setHandler(invoke);
> invoke(null);
> }
>
> return w;
> }
> ChangeWatcher :
> public static function watch(host:Object, chain:Object,
> handler:Function,
> commitOnly:Boolean = false,
> useWeakReference:Boolean =
> false):ChangeWatcher
> {
> if (!(chain is Array))
> chain = [ chain ];
> if (chain.length > 0)
> {
> var w:ChangeWatcher =
> new ChangeWatcher(chain[0], handler, commitOnly,
> watch(null, chain.slice(1), handler, commitOnly));
> //there is the reason!the default arg is false,so the 1st ChangeWatcher is
> "useWeakReference = true",but others are "ChangeWatcher = false"
> w.useWeakReference = useWeakReference;
> w.reset(host);
> return w;
> }
> else
> {
> return null;
> }
> }
> I think the right code must be "watch(null, chain.slice(1), handler,
> commitOnly, useWeakReference)); "
> the chain of ChangeWatchers will not be gced.
